The error is in line 3.
Specifically, the error is when the student went from [tex]\sqrt{9}[/tex] to simply [tex]9[/tex] without a square root over top. The [tex]\sqrt{9}[/tex] should simplify to 3.
Here's what the student should have done in terms of a step-by-step picture.
[tex]\underline{\text{Line 1:}} \ \ \ 2\sqrt{45}-3\sqrt{5}\\\\\underline{\text{Line 2:}} \ \ \ 2\sqrt{9}*\sqrt{5}-3\sqrt{5}\\\\\underline{\text{Line 3:}} \ \ \ 2*3*\sqrt{5}-3\sqrt{5}\\\\\underline{\text{Line 4:}} \ \ \ 6\sqrt{5}-3\sqrt{5}\\\\\underline{\text{Line 5:}} \ \ \ 3\sqrt{5}\\\\[/tex]
The simplified final answer is [tex]3\sqrt{5}[/tex]
